Abstract

This paper proposes a six-step maturity ladder for inter-organizational collaborative capability in crisis management and response operations. The paper argues that collaborative crisis management and response can be seen as a case of complex adaptive systems, where awareness of the organizational context of crisis response, technical interoperability, and individual relations are drivers that enable rapid and successful mobilization of crisis response. The maturity ladder provides a link between the capabilities necessary for collaboration possessed by individual crisis response entities and the overall system maturity in terms of collaborative crisis management capability. It can inter alia be used as a basis for a discussion when inter-organizational exercises are appropriate and when focus must remain on the development of the capabilities of individual crisis response entities.
